The Art Council of Southwestern, Evansville
The bold letter A symbolizes the various arts represented by the Arts Council and a sinuous stroke represents the bends in the Ohio River so often identified with southwestern Indiana. The stroke also represents each of the arts–the writer’s pen stroke, the artist’s brushstroke, the dancer’s dance step and much more.
